What concepts and skills can my student or I review with San Francisco-Bay Area science tutors near me?
Science is a diverse discipline that covers different topics at different stages of the educational ladder, so the precise content of each San Francisco-Bay Area science tutoring session depends on the age of the student in question. For example, elementary school students could play games with their instructor to develop a better understanding of astronomy or energy. Similarly, the local weather could be a great way to introduce rudimentary meteorology to a younger student.
Alternatively, middle school students can review active reading techniques such as the use of a highlighter and note-taking to absorb more of the information in assigned textbook readings. Your student's instructor can also share memorization strategies to make topics such as the fossil record easier to remember. A private instructor can even try to incorporate your student's interests in their study sessions to make them more engaging.
San Francisco-Bay Area science tutors can also help you with high school-level coursework. If you're having a hard time understanding how cells function, your instructor can give you a model to help you see it in action. Likewise, performing an experiment could help you understand the basics of electricity.
Perhaps more importantly, you can work on your broader study skills during San Francisco-Bay Area science tutoring sessions. For example, some students have a hard time translating numerical data generated by an experiment into scientific concepts expressed in words. If this describes you, your instructor can provide practice problems highlighting the specific mathematical concepts you need to be familiar with in science. Your instructor can also help you organize your notebook if you have a hard time finding the notes you need. Your instructor can even help you prepare for any big tests you have coming up, whether that means the Science section of the ACT or a simple exam at the end of a chapter.
